"Technical Problems in Patients on Hemodialysis" ed. by Maria Goretti Penido
InTeOpP | 2011 | ISBN: 9533074030 9789533074030 | 310 pages | PDF | 10 MB
This book provides an overview of technical aspects in treatment of hemodialysis patients. Authors have contributed their most interesting findings in dealing with hemodialysis from the aspect of the tools and techniques used. The book is comprehensive and not limited to a partial discussion of hemodialysis.
Each chapter has been thoroughly revised and updated so the readers are acquainted with the latest data and observations in the area, where several aspects are to be considered.
